> When 2 connections are made using ssl-client-auth within the same process using the ssl-cert-name property to specify the user (via their cert), the second connection uses the same cert as the first one.
> This means that ACL rules will not be applied as expected.
> The expected behaviour is that connections should be authorised using the cert specified in the ssl-cert-name connection property.
> The attached archive contains a script and example c++ program which set up this scenario from scratch and demonstrate the error (NB: script recursively deletes certain subdirectories of the current directory when run).
